Characterization of an Acetone Detector based on a ...
A suspended AlGaN/GaN high electron mobility transistor (HEMT) sensor with a tungsten trioxide (WO 3 ) nanofilm modified gate was microfabricated and characterized for ppmlevel acetone gas detection. The sensor featured a suspended circular membrane structure and an integrated microheater to select the optimum working temperature. High working temperature (300°C) increased the sensitivity to ...

High temperature Hall effect sensors based on AlGaN∕GaN ...
We report on AlGaN∕GaN heterojunction structures for use in Hall effect sensors working over a wide range of temperatures. Room temperature currentrelated magnetic sensitivity of 55V∕AT at a sheet resistance below 300Ω∕sq and very low temperature cross sensitivity of 103ppm∕°C up to 300°C were obtained for a squareshaped Hall effect sensor. Suspended AlGaN/GaN HEMT NO2 Gas Sensor Integrated with ...
We developed an AlGaN/GaN high electron mobility transistor (HEMT) sensor with a tungsten trioxide (WO 3) nanofilm modified gate for nitrogen dioxide (NO 2) detection. The device has a suspended circular membrane structure and an integrated microheater. The thermal characteristic of the Platinum (Pt) microheater and the HEMT selfheating are studied and modeled.
